Resultados da pesquisa a pedido "binary-tree"

0 a resposta

Como corrigir remover na implementação RedBlackTree?

Aqui está a implementação do RedBlackTree que estou usando (de Mark Allen Weiss, Data Structures public class RedBlackTree<AnyKey extends Comparable<? super AnyKey>, AnyValue extends Comparable<? super AnyValue>> implements MyTreeMap<AnyKey, ...

0 a resposta

Corte a árvore no Prolog com alguma profundidade

first(M,N):- N>0,M=..[H|T],((T==[],write(H));(T\=[],write(H),Q is N-1,second(T,Q))). second(M,N):- N>0,M=[H|T],first(H,N),((T==[]);(T\=[],second(T,N))). second(_,0):-!.Eu quero cortar a forma da árvore com mais profundidade. Escrevo um programa ...

1 a resposta

Primeiro antepassado comum de uma árvore binária

1 a resposta

Impondo a ordenação horizontal de nós em uma árvore .dot

1 a resposta

Qual é a representação da criança esquerda e do irmão direito de uma árvore? Porque você usaria isso?

Muitas estruturas de dados armazenam árvores multi-vias como árvores binárias usando uma representação chamada&quot;criança-esquerda, irmão certo&quot; repre...

1 a resposta

Scala: Recursão da cauda de inserção de árvores com estrutura complexa

1 a resposta

Como construir uma árvore binária usando uma sequência transversal de ordem de nível

Como construir uma árvore binária usando uma sequência transversal de ordem de nível, por exemplo, a partir da sequência {1,2,3, #, #, 4, #, #, 5}, podemos construir uma árvore binária como esta: 1 / \ 2 3 / 4 \ 5onde '#' significa um terminador ...

1 a resposta

Estouro de pilha incomum ao inserir nós na árvore binária

Versão CLISP: 2.49 Nó da folha (value (NIL) (NIL))Nó Não Folha (value (value (NIL) (NIL)) (NIL))Código ("formato" apenas para depuração) ; (nil) means NULL (defun binary-insert (root obj <) (if (null (cdr root)) (progn (format t "In Null [~A] ...

1 a resposta

zipWith para árvores em Haskell

Estou aprendendo Haskell usando a Escola de Expressão Haskell: aprendendo programação funcional por meio de multimídia e não tenho certeza de como resolver esse exercício. Usando a definição de árvores dada por data Tree a = Node (Tree a) (Tree ...

1 a resposta

Prova de que uma árvore binária com n folhas tem uma altura de pelo menos log n

Consegui criar uma prova que mostra que o número total máximo de nós em uma árvore é igual a n = 2 ^ (h + 1) - 1 e logicamente eu sei que a altura de uma árvore binária é log n (pode desenhá-lo para ver), mas estou tendo problemas para construir ...